American Express is backing the recovery of small business by transforming Shop Small into a year-round movement, incentivising customers to spend where it is needed most. American Express Card Members who first save the Shop Small offer to their eligible Card, will get three extra points per dollar spent with participating small businesses until 31 March 2022, in-store or online, up to 40,000 extra points.

The new offer will be available to both Amex personal and Amex Business card holders allowing those who have both a personal and business account to earn up to 80,000 points combined.

Now in its ninth year, Shop Small celebrates the valuable contributions small businesses make to their communities. Traditionally held in the lead up to Christmas, this year’s shift to an always-on initiative, aims to assist small businesses that have been affected by the Covid crisis as they navigate the road to recovery.

Lisa Belcher, Vice President of Small and Medium Enterprises for American Express Australia, said, “The resilience that Australian small business operators have shown throughout the Covid crisis has been extraordinary. And it’s encouraging to see consumers, big business and government rallying to back the sector, but now is not the time for complacency. That’s why Shop Small is returning all-year round to remind shoppers that if they want to see these businesses survive, they have to take action and spend with them regularly.”

Between 2013 and 2020, American Express Card Members have contributed more than $6 billion to the Australian small business sector through Shop Small.3

Newly appointed Small Business and Family Enterprise Ombudsman, Bruce Billson said, “Small businesses are the backbone of the Australian economy and our communities. Their recovery won’t happen overnight and there are many factors that need to be addressed from the top-down – from access to capital and the reduction of red tape. But every Australian has the power to play a role in helping the sector, just by being conscious of where they’re spending their money and ensuring that wherever possible, they put small business first.”

Terms & Conditions

Shop Small Card Member Offer Terms and Conditions:

  • You must spend on the Card to which the offer is saved in-store or online at a participating Shop Small business:
  • For participating in-store businesses click here. Participating businesses will be highlighted with a Shop Small Offer badge.
  • For participating online businesses click here. (link live from 1 April)
  • Excludes gift card purchases.
  • A maximum of 40,000 extra Points can be earned per Card to which the offer is saved and only spend on that particular Card counts towards the offer.
  • Excludes transactions made through a third-party establishment or payment processor. (Such as Paypal or AfterPay)
  • You must be enrolled in the relevant loyalty program and have an active loyalty account to receive the points.
  • Extra Points will only be accrued for each whole dollar spent.
  • Additional Cards are not eligible for this offer.
  • Points are not redeemable for cash.
  • Points should appear on your billing statement within 5 business days from qualifying spend but may take up to 90 days from offer end date.
  • Points will not be applied to your Card Account if your Card has been suspended or cancelled.
  • Points may be reversed if your qualifying purchase is refunded or cancelled.
